MEDICARE

Medicare

(noun) health care for the aged; a federally administered system of health insurance available to persons aged 65 and over

Source: WordNet® 3.1

Proper noun

Medicare

(US) The system of government subsidies for health care for the elderly and disabled.

(Australian) The publicly funded universal health care system, operated by the government authority Medicare Australia. [From 1984.]

(Canada) Alternative spelling of medicare
